…If the police are harrassing you. This is a picture of Oscar Grant, the man who recently had a movie made about the last minutes of his life, when a BART police officer pulled out a gun and shot him point blank. Coincidence or not, this movie(called “Fruitvale Station” as that is the name of the train station he was murdered at) came out a little before the Zimmerman verdict did. The similarities between the two are just scary, and disgusting, so look them up yourself. RIP both Trayvon and Oscar…

